The Hogbone Sign

Symbolism, Imagery, Allegory

What was that gross thing with the blood on it again? Nancy claims to Mr. Jason that the bloody hogbone by the lamp in her cabin proves Jesus is in the ditch waiting to murder her. She says,

"I got the sign [...] It was on the table when I come in. It was a hogbone, with blood meat still on it, laying by the lamp. He's out there." (5.7-9)

He calls her belief nonsense, but it goes to show just how terrified she is. Nothing can shake her belief that Jesus will attack her. The hogbone just reinforces her conviction.
